Description
Understanding Sustainable Architecture is a review of the assumptions, beliefs, goals and bodies of knowledge that underlie the endeavour to design (more) sustainable buildings and other built developments.
The authors set out a coherent theoretical framework within which they discuss the important ethical, cultural and conceptual issues of sustainable architecture. Through a series of self-reflective questions, the importance of ecological, social and built contexts is discussed, and problem framing is linked to successful practice.
